I am looking to purchase a disc for my L3400 and was wondering what size would work best. I was thinking 5.5 feet to 6.5 feet. The tractor has turf tires so I wasn't sure if a 6.5 foot disc would be a little to much for it. The land is mostly level.
WIth a disc the size it can pull depends on the weight. I normally recommend a tiller as a disc on the three point hitch normally is to light to do much work. You have to remember the lighter discs used by a farmer is 200lbs per foot and the most common we sell is about 400 lbs per foot.
I've got a Massey 1533, which is about the same size as your 3400. I pull a 6 1/2' with no problems, don't even need FWD unless its wet. I guess I should actually wait until it's drier if I need FWD, but the 1533 will pull it.
